Foros del Web » Programando para Internet » ASP Clásico »

Leer contenido URL

Estas en el tema de Leer contenido URL en el foro de ASP Clásico en Foros del Web. Hola, tengo una duda, necesito extraer una dirección url de un archivo html que se ejecuta cuando damos clic a un link... este archivo despliega ...
  #1 (permalink)  
Antiguo 31/10/2011, 13:27
Avatar de JavierMMM  
Fecha de Ingreso: agosto-2008
Ubicación: Justito frente a la computadora.
Mensajes: 278
Antigüedad: 15 años, 7 meses
Puntos: 0
Exclamación Leer contenido URL

Hola, tengo una duda, necesito extraer una dirección url de un archivo html que se ejecuta cuando damos clic a un link... este archivo despliega un pop up en el cual dentro del código tiene una url, la cual necesito leer.

¿Cómo puedo recorrer ese archivo html para obtener la url?

Saludos.
__________________
__________________________________________________ ___________________________________
Las cosas más reales sólo suceden en la imaginación... Sólo recordamos, lo que nunca sucedió.
  #2 (permalink)  
Antiguo 31/10/2011, 15:27
Avatar de sjam7  
Fecha de Ingreso: diciembre-2001
Ubicación: Guadalajara, Mexico
Mensajes: 3.672
Antigüedad: 22 años, 3 meses
Puntos: 16
Respuesta: Leer contenido URL

en las FAQs del foro hay una que se llama saber cotizacion del dolar o algo asi, eso es lo que necesitas, solo deberas darle una leida y adaptarla para que puedas obtener el codigo HTML y luego hacer con el lo que necesitas
  #3 (permalink)  
Antiguo 31/10/2011, 15:28
Avatar de sjam7  
Fecha de Ingreso: diciembre-2001
Ubicación: Guadalajara, Mexico
Mensajes: 3.672
Antigüedad: 22 años, 3 meses
Puntos: 16
Respuesta: Leer contenido URL

aqui esta el codigo, solo busca adaptarlo para lo que necesitas

Código ASP:
Ver original
  1. Set xml = Server.CreateObject("Microsoft.XMLHTTP")
  2.   xml.Open "GET", "http://www.banamex.com/esp/finanzas/divisas/divisas.html", False
  3.   xml.Send
  4.      Cadena = CSTR(xml.responseText)
  5.      PosIni1 = InStr(Cadena,"Ventanilla")
  6.      PosIni2 = InStr(PosIni1,Cadena,".")
  7.      PosFin  = InStr(PosIni2, Cadena,"<")
  8.    DolarCompra = MID(Cadena, PosIni2-2, PosFin-PosIni2)
  9.      PosIni1 = PosFin
  10.      PosIni2 = InStr(PosIni1,Cadena,".")
  11.      PosFin  = InStr(PosIni2, Cadena,"<")
  12.    DolarVenta = MID(Cadena, PosIni2-2, PosFin-PosIni2)
  13.   Set xml = Nothing
  14.  
  15. dolar_compra=CDbl(MID(DolarCompra,InStr(DolarCompra,";")+1,LEN(DolarCompra)))
  16. dolar_venta=CDbl(MID(DolarVenta,InStr(DolarVenta,";")+1,LEN(DolarVenta)))
  #4 (permalink)  
Antiguo 31/10/2011, 16:29
Avatar de JavierMMM  
Fecha de Ingreso: agosto-2008
Ubicación: Justito frente a la computadora.
Mensajes: 278
Antigüedad: 15 años, 7 meses
Puntos: 0
Respuesta: Leer contenido URL

Muchas gracias sjam7, le echo un vistazo y lo adapto. Gracias.
__________________
__________________________________________________ ___________________________________
Las cosas más reales sólo suceden en la imaginación... Sólo recordamos, lo que nunca sucedió.
  #5 (permalink)  
Antiguo 31/10/2011, 17:02
Avatar de sjam7  
Fecha de Ingreso: diciembre-2001
Ubicación: Guadalajara, Mexico
Mensajes: 3.672
Antigüedad: 22 años, 3 meses
Puntos: 16
Respuesta: Leer contenido URL

Un poco de ayuda, despues de la 4ta linea Cadena tiene como valor el contenido en este caso de la pagina de Banamex, seria cosa de que cambiaras la URL ahi puesta y que ya veas como extraer el valor deseado de la variable Cadena
  #6 (permalink)  
Antiguo 01/11/2011, 09:56
Avatar de JavierMMM  
Fecha de Ingreso: agosto-2008
Ubicación: Justito frente a la computadora.
Mensajes: 278
Antigüedad: 15 años, 7 meses
Puntos: 0
Respuesta: Leer contenido URL

Hola sjam7, de nuevo por aquí. Lo que me arroja el código, es el contenido que vemos en el browser, y lo que estoy buscando es poder buscar en el código fuente html una cádena.

Lo que sucede es que estoy haciendo unos respaldos, pero hay archivos [que regularmete abren como pop up], que hacen referencia a otra ruta para mostrar el contenido; y lo que intento es, rescatar esa liga, para obtener la ruta y poder acceder a esa ubicación y hacer el respaldo.

Espero haberme explicado

Saludos y gracias.
__________________
__________________________________________________ ___________________________________
Las cosas más reales sólo suceden en la imaginación... Sólo recordamos, lo que nunca sucedió.
  #7 (permalink)  
Antiguo 01/11/2011, 17:15
Avatar de JavierMMM  
Fecha de Ingreso: agosto-2008
Ubicación: Justito frente a la computadora.
Mensajes: 278
Antigüedad: 15 años, 7 meses
Puntos: 0
Respuesta: Leer contenido URL

Olvidémoslo todo lo del último msj...

Muchas gracias sjam7, andaba muy norteado, pero lo que me has puesto funciona de maravilla...

Saludos...
__________________
__________________________________________________ ___________________________________
Las cosas más reales sólo suceden en la imaginación... Sólo recordamos, lo que nunca sucedió.

Etiquetas: contenido, url
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 07:20.